Hartsville Country Club is an 18-hole golf course in Hartsville, SC with a par of 72. It offers 4 tee sets: blue (6,670 yards, slope 131, rating 72.1), white (6,182 yards, slope 127, rating 69.6), gold (5,273 yards, slope 116, rating 65.5), red (5,095 yards, slope 112, rating 64.5).
